Rep. Bowman Introduces Bill to Establish National Commission to Investigate Attack on U.S. Capitol
WASHINGTON, Jan. 14 -- Rep. Jamaal Bowman, D-N.Y., has introduced legislation (H.R. 276) to "establish a national commission to investigate the seditious attack on the U.S. Capitol and Congress on January 6, 2021, address the systemic failures in the U.S. Capitol security and intelligence apparatus to accurately assess outside threats, and study and propose recommendations to realign the mission of the United States Capitol Police." Rep. Budd Introduces Bill to Establish Independent Financial Technology Task Force to Combat Terrorism & Illicit Financing
WASHINGTON, Jan. 15 -- Rep. Ted Budd, R-N.C., has introduced legislation (H.R. 296) to "establish an Independent Financial Technology Task Force to Combat Terrorism and Illicit Financing, to provide rewards for information leading to convictions related to terrorist use of digital currencies, to establish a Fintech Leadership in Innovation and Financial Intelligence Program to encourage the development of tools and programs to combat terrorist and illicit use of digital currencies." Rep. Lynch Introduces Bill to Revoke Certificate of Public Convenience, Necessity
WASHINGTON, Jan. 15 -- Rep. Stephen F. Lynch, D-Mass., has introduced legislation (H.R. 309) to "require the Federal Energy Regulatory Commission to revoke a certificate of public convenience and necessity issued under section 7 of the Natural Gas Act as such certificate applies to the Weymouth Compressor Station."
